DIANA CRAIN IS A PROFESSIONAL CERAMIC ARTIST WITH 50 YEARS OF EXPERIENCE IN CLAY.
She has sold her work in multiple galleries, museums and exhibitions across the country. In addition to being a producing ceramic artist, she also owned Tortuga Workspace for Ceramic Arts where she she mentored 100's of students during her 22 years of ownership. In 2019 she sold Tortuga to 3 of her students and is now mentoring a small group of students at her home studio in rural Petaluma.
Diana's Art Farm is a place for all levels of ceramic students to come and be creative. It is a place for you to take advantage of Diana's many years of experience and grow your clay skills in a supportive environment.
